MajorDuties

  • The National Counterterrorism Center (NCTC) seeks a motivated individual who desires to join a high-performing team of officers who integrate and coordinate whole-of-government counterterrorism strategy, plans, policies, programs and activities to disrupt and dismantle transnational threat networks and safeguard American lives. The selected candidate will be expected to: Plan, develop and evaluate the related strategic planning documents in support of United States (U.S.) national security and foreign policy interests and programs. Conduct research to identify priorities, opportunities, gaps, and interdependencies to link resources to strategy; draft emerging strategic issues and trends. Possess regional counterterrorism knowledge of either Asia, Africa or newly designated foreign terrorist organizations (FTO)s based and/or active in Latin America. Possess extensive capability in CT analysis, CT operations, or CT intelligence collection or collection management. Support assessments of the IC's progress towards mission and enterprise strategic objectives. Prepare strategic guidance documentation for IC programs and activities, under direct supervision. Conduct research on best practices in strategy development, execution, evaluation, and impact in order to promote shared vision, values, and goals. Implement outreach activities within and beyond the IC, under direct supervision. Prepare briefings, reports, and presentations to organizational leadership, senior policymakers, and senior U.S. Government officials. Maintain productive working relationships with peers and senior leaders across the IC. Perform other duties, as assigned.
